Snap Teams Up with Tech Giants to Bring AR Glasses to Enterprises
Snap Inc., the parent company of Snapchat, has formed partnerships with Nvidia, Amazon Web Services (AWS), and Salesforce to bring its augmented-reality glasses, Specs, to the enterprise market. The move aims to compete with Meta's dominant presence in this space.
The partnership will help Snap expand its reach beyond consumer markets by leveraging the expertise of these tech giants. Specs, which cost $2,000, have been designed for both personal and business use.
This collaboration is a strategic move by Snap to establish itself as a major player in the AR glasses market, which is expected to grow significantly in the coming years. The partnership will enable businesses to utilize the capabilities of Specs, such as remote training and virtual meetings, more efficiently.
